Famous quotes by Pope John Paul II:
"Freedom consists not in doing what we like, but in having the right to do what we ought."
"The future starts today, not tomorrow."
"The truth is not always the same as the majority decision."
"An excuse is worse and more terrible than a lie, for an excuse is a lie guarded."
"Anything done for another is done for oneself."
"As the family goes, so goes the nation and so goes the whole world in which we live."
"To maintain a joyful family requires much from both the parents and the children. Each member of the family has to become, in a special way, the servant of the others."
"What shall I say? Everything that I could say would fade into insignificance compared with what my heart feels, and your hearts feel, at this moment."
"Peace is not just the absence of war. Like a cathedral, peace must be constructed patiently and with unshakable faith."
"Stupidity is also a gift of God, but one mustn't misuse it"
"You are our dearly beloved brothers, and in a certain way, it could be said that you are our elder brothers."
